    Health

    Miniature Bulldogs are not high-energy pets, but they do require regular physical activity to stay healthy and happy. This can be achieved through short daily walks, playtime with toys, and exercise in the house. This dog is likely to become obese because it eats more food than the average small breed.

    A shorter muzzle can cause the Bulldog more susceptible to breathing problems which could result in them wheezing and snoring. They also tend to drool a lot. Thankfully, these dogs are not known to bark however they can make loud squeaking sounds when excited or sleeping.

    Like all other canines, the Miniature Bulldog is susceptible to various health concerns, including hip dysplasia, skin conditions, and heart disease. The latter is often caused by over-training or a genetic predisposition. It is important to visit a vet who is knowledgeable about the breed and their specific needs.     Feeding

    Bulldogs should be fed a diet of high quality that is specifically designed for their size and level of activity. They are prone to obesity, so they need to be monitored closely to avoid overfeeding. One method to track the amount your bulldog eats is by using an calorie measuring cup to determine the right amount for each meal. This helps prevent overfeeding which could lead to gas, diarrhea and other problems. Consult your veterinarian prior to changing or introducing your pet's food to ensure it is meeting their nutritional requirements.
